What is the difference between Part Time Textile Cutting Machine Operator vs Part Time Sewing Machine Operator?

AspectPart Time Textile Cutting Machine OperatorPart Time Sewing Machine Operator
CredentialsBasic technical skills, on-the-job trainingBasic sewing skills, on-the-job training
Work EnvironmentFabric cutting areas, manufacturing floorsSewing stations, garment production areas
Industry UsageTextile, apparel manufacturingApparel, upholstery, textile industries

Both roles involve working in textile manufacturing environments, but the Textile Cutting Machine Operator focuses on cutting fabric accurately using specialized equipment, while the Sewing Machine Operator handles stitching and assembling garments. Job description

Machine Operator


A growing manufacturing team is seeking a detail-oriented Machine Operator to join their 2nd shift in Lomira. In this role, you will set up and run specialized equipment, perform quality inspections, and help drive efficiency in a dynamic production environment.


Position –Machine Operator

Job Location –Lomira, WI

Starting Date –ASAP

Employment Term –Temp to hire

Employment Type –Full time

Work Hours (Shift) – 2nd shift

Starting Pay –$19+

Benefits –Medical, Vision, Dental, 401(K), Paid Vacation, Paid Holidays, Referral Bonus

Required Experience –At least 2 years of experience


Responsibilities

  • Load and unload parts efficiently to achieve expected production rates across various advanced machines.
  • Learn to set up and operate specialty machinery, including Gockel grinders, scan heat treat machines, shot blasters, and auto-stackers.
  • Read and interpret blueprints and order travelers to ensure precise specifications.
  • Follow established machine settings, operational parameters, and Safety Lock-Out/Tag-Out (LOTO) procedures.
  • Conduct basic product inspections using precision hand-held measuring devices.
  • Log production data, track orders, and close out jobs in the computer system.
  • Maintain a clean, organized work area through 5S practices and perform minor preventive maintenance.
  • Assist in training full-time, part-time, or temporary team members as needed.

Qualifications

  • Solid prior machine operation experience in a manufacturing setting.
  • Proven mechanical aptitude.
  • Ability to read, understand, and execute written instructions (prior blueprint reading experience preferred).

SEEK was founded in 1971 by Carol Ann Schneider, CPC, SPHR, a Grafton, Wisconsin resident. The name SEEK was derived from a combination of initials in Carol’s family. It was a tradition that names derived in such a way would bring success to that person or business. So, from Carol’s home, SEEK assignment employees were sent to serve the temporary needs of Ozaukee County business people. The business grew and was eventually incorporated in 1975. The Grafton office expanded from Carol’s home to several other buildings in town before finally settling in their current location on Opportunity Drive in Grafton in 1997. Currently, there are 19 total branch offices with 16 located throughout Wisconsin and a recent acquisition has expanded SEEK’s portfolio to 3 branch offices in the Twin Cities.
